What do you think is the allure ( draw /appeal ) of the western
nordsb [41]

Answer:

The United States desired the West because the West coast would open up the United States to Asian markets.  Eastern ports connected the U.S with Europe.  The West meant we could expand our trading power globally.  

The population was rapidly growing in the East, Americans were running out of room, they had to move West.

Economic hardships (panics and depressions) in the East pushed Americans to the West.

The West had abundant,  inexpensive, and often free, land. This not only attracted eastern Americans, but poor, landless Europeans as well.

The British had their eyes on the West as well.  Prior to the Annexation of Texas, Britain had established a friendly relationship with the Republic of Texas.  They were interested in trading with Texas and keeping the U.S from expanding West.  In order to limit British influence in America, the United States decided to Annex Texas in 1845.

Which two actions by the federal government were attempts to preserve the Union in the face of a bitter quarrel over slavery?
sergejj [24]

The two actions by the Federal Government that were attempts to preserve the Union in the face of a bitter quarrel over slavery are Missouri Compromise and Compromise of 1850. Option B is correct.

The Missouri Compromise constituted the legislation that admitted Maine to the United States as a free state along with Missouri as a slave state, thus maintaining the balance of power between North and South in the United States Senate.  

The Compromise of 1850 consists of five laws passed in September of 1850 that addressed the issue of slavery.
